Planned Parenthood delayed their annual report by six months, but they finally released it yesterday. The abortion giant saw its revenue climb to $1.35 billion and the number of abortions increase to 328,348 (up 1.34%). Still no mammograms.
A recently released report shows the status of operations at Planned Parenthood, and a few important numbers have increased in the last year.
The provider, whose federal funding source has been threatened by Republicans, saw its revenue increase to $1.35 billion in 2015-2016. The report also indicates that Planned Parenthood relied more on extra-governmental funding than in the previous year.
This would seem to undermine the notion that the abortion group depends on federal taxpayer money for survival.
